Thermax Limited reported earnings for the quarter ended March 2026, with an actual EPS of ₹16.87 and revenue of ₹2,226 crore. The stock gained ₹8.54 on the NSE following the announcement. Given the lack of an estimate, the results are interpreted as a baseline performance for the period. The company’s ability to maintain revenue momentum in a competitive capital goods environment remains noteworthy.

The reported revenue of ₹2,226 crore likely came from a balanced mix of industrial products (boilers, heaters, and absorption cooling) and environment solutions (water and waste management). Order execution from ongoing projects in sectors such as chemicals, pharmaceuticals, and power may have supported the top line. The EPS of ₹16.87 implies a net profit of roughly ₹129 crore, based on the company’s approximate equity base. Margins in the quarter are not disclosed but could have benefited from operational efficiencies and stable raw material costs. Thermax’s integrated business model—spanning manufacturing, engineering, and services—provides a buffer against demand fluctuations. The performance also aligns with the company’s focus on green energy solutions and industrial decarbonization, which are gaining traction among corporate clients. Historically, Thermax’s March quarter is seasonally strong due to year-end project completions, and the current revenue figure appears consistent with that trend. The lack of comparative prior-year data prevents a direct YoY assessment, but sequential improvement from the December quarter may be inferred from the stock’s positive reaction.

Thermax did not provide explicit forward guidance for future quarters, consistent with its cautious disclosure policy. The company anticipates continued demand from domestic industrial capex, driven by government-led infrastructure spending and the broader push for energy transition. Management may have emphasized stable raw material procurement and cost-control measures to protect margins in a volatile input cost environment. The company’s strategic priorities likely include expanding its renewable energy offerings, such as waste-to-energy and solar thermal solutions, and strengthening its aftermarket service business. Risk factors remain: global economic uncertainty could slow export orders, and competitive pricing pressures from domestic and international peers may compress margins. Additionally, execution risks related to large turnkey projects—especially in the environment segment—require careful monitoring. Thermax’s order backlog, a key metric to watch, may have remained healthy given the company’s strong market position. Investors should track management commentary on tender wins and project timelines in the coming quarters. The company’s balance sheet is expected to remain robust, supporting its ability to invest in research and development for emerging clean technologies.

Analysts covering Thermax are likely to view the EPS and revenue as being in line with their expectations, though the absence of a pre-event estimate makes precise sentiment interpretation difficult. Investment implications centre on the company’s ability to sustain order inflows in a competitive capital goods market. Key watchpoints for the next quarters include order book growth, margin trajectory, and working capital management. Thermax’s valuation typically trades at a premium to peers due to its exposure to green energy tailwinds and diversified industrial base. Investors may consider the company a beneficiary of India’s rising capital expenditure cycle. However, caution is warranted given potential cyclicality in industrial demand and raw material inflation.
